Doesn't that just mean you are buying without VAT & will have to pay the VAT on returning ? Unless you will be sneaking it back in without the box and bits, that is ?
No "tax free" shopping hasn't existed for years within Europe, so merchants just discount by the equivalent of the VAT. So, you are actually still paying the VAT. For within the EU, they even have a pick-up service when you return, so it never leaves the country at all.
